As the level starts, [[Green Yoshi]] will be ambushed by several [[Fang]]s, which Yoshi should eat to produce [[egg]]s. Before moving on, Yoshi should throw an egg at the nearby [[Winged Cloud]], which contains five [[star]]s. As the player moves to the right, the screen will begin autoscrolling. Yoshi should avoid or defeat the Fangs in the way until the player gets to jump on a small ledge next to some [[lava]]. At this point, Poochy will make his appearance, walking over the lava. The player must jump on Poochy and face to the right. Poochy will run to the right. If the player faces left, Poochy will run left. This will be the key to successfully seizing victory over this level. As Yoshi continues his way, he will jump to higher ground. The player should quickly jump off Poochy, shoot the Winged Cloud above and collect the falling stars, or at least, as many as they can. It is not recommended for the player to give priority to stars, as there are many scattered around the level. The player should mostly keep an eye on Poochy and the moving screen. After collecting as many stars as possible, Yoshi must jump back on Poochy's back and let him continue his way through the lava. Soon, a high ground will show up again. The player must jump on it by themself, as Poochy will continue through a small hole below the ground. Yoshi should try to hit the Winged Cloud above with an egg and then [[Flutter Jump]] down to collect the first [[Flower]] and land on Poochy's back.

As Poochy continues his way, the player will encounter another Winged Cloud, this one floating above a gap of lava. Just as before, Yoshi must hop off Poochy and throw an egg at it for some stars, and subsequently jump on Poochy's back again for him to continue. Next up is a little challenge. There will be a gap with the second Flower on it, and above, a [[Bill Blaster]] shooting [[Bullet Bill]]s at Yoshi. Yoshi must be extremely careful and have Poochy go a bit more slowly so he can collect the Flower; let Poochy jump back and immediately after Flutter jump to some ground above, which is not visible from the below ground. Here there will be a plethora of Red Coins. The player must try to obtain all of these. It is recommended for the player, if they are running out of time, to ignore the star-containing Winged Cloud and just collect the Red Coins. After that, Yoshi, always facing right, should flutter jump down, collecting the coins in the way and grabbing the third Flower.

Poochy Ain't Stupid is the Extra Stage of World 1 in the game Super Mario World 2: Yoshi's Island and its remake Yoshi's Island: Super Mario Advance 3. It is unlocked by obtaining a total score of 800 points in the other levels of World 1. The whole level centers around Poochy, and introduces a few new enemies not otherwise encountered in World 1. Like every other Extra Stage, this level's playable Yoshi is the green Yoshi.

This is one of two non-fort/castle levels to use the fort/castle background music, the other being KEEP MOVING!!!!

Overview[edit]

Poochy Ain't Stupid
Poochy ferries Yoshi over a pool of lava.

The player starts off in a cave area next to a Winged Cloud, if they go to the right some Fangs will spawn and the screen will start autoscrolling. Not long after the screen starts scrolling there will be a lava pit that can only be crossed by using Poochy, who will be used for the rest of the level. When the player encounters the Bullet Bill they will need to jump up onto the platform and then drop down and land on Poochy who will then continue to ferry the player over the lava. After this, there will be a section with lots of Fangs and Tap-Taps, and after this will be another lava section that has a Spiked Ball rotating above it. After this lava segment, the player must blindly drop down and Flutter Jump to the Goal Ring.

In the SNES version, the player cannot land on a bonus slot to play the Bonus Challenge on the Goal Ring on this level. The wheel will stay on a win slot for as long as two seconds before advancing slots and less than a half second on a blue dot.
